@MW123 You asked if I would recommend assisted travel to other people. I personally had a good experience because I went on modern trains that were equipped to deal with me. They are better equipped I think to accommodate wheelchairs users rather than myself as a mobility scooter user but nevertheless I was dealt with. I spoke with a lovely lady on the assisted travel phone (0345 0264 700). She sent an email that I had to show but no-one wanted to see it! The BR staff were extremely friendly and got me on and off the trains. They were waiting for me at Farringdon and at Brighton. And again going home Brighton to Farringdon.
This experience has helped me a lot, but...
Some months ago I saw a programme on the TV where a lady in a wheelchair had difficulty getting off a train. No one was there to help her. It was an old train and there was very little room for her to maneuver, no one came to assist her. I could not have managed with a slim mobility scooter in the space she had to manage.
So I think you have to make sure you are travelling on modern trains with facilities for disabled people. I am going to have another go at travelling because you just feel so restricted being limited to where you live.0 -
